Indonesian Journal of Dentistry 2006; Edisi Khusus KPPIKG XIV: 22-24 Lichen planus is relatively common inflamatory disorder which may have cutaneous and/or mucosal manifestation. The maglinant potential of oral lichen planus is still debatable. Some authors are sceptical about the premaglinant nature of the disease, while other investigators have reporterd that maglinant transformation occur in 1-10% of the cases. The aim of this study is to report a case of erosive oral lichen planus which shows maglinant transformation on histopatologic examination. A man of 39 years old visited the Dental Departement of Kariadi's Hospital with pain symptom of palatum, buccal and gingival mucosa both side for 6 months. On the physical examination shows the white lesions with striae configuration and pain, red erosive area inside on the palatum extends to the buccal mucosa and the gingival. The suspect dignose is erosive lichen planus, but the histopathologic examination shows epidermoid carcinoma. lt is concluded that erosive oral lichen planus has the potential to transform into epidermoid carcinoma.

Oral lichen planus (OLP) is a rather common oral disease, mainly affecting adults, occurring more often in women than in men. The etiopathogenesis is still unclear. The diagnosis may be cumbersome, even in the presence of a biopsy. In addition, there are several lesions that may resemble lichen planus (lichenoid lesions) both clinically and histopathologically. Treatment of OLP can only be symptomatic and usually consists of topical application of corticosteroids. The disease is characterized by remissions and exacerbations and may persist in some patients lifelong. There is an ongoing debate in the literature as whether OLP is a potentially malignant disease. Because of this uncertainty, annual follow-up is advised.

ABSTRACT Research on lichens was conducted at the Universitas Indonesia, Depok on August 2015 -- January 2016. The aim of this research is to determine community structur of lichen at the Universitas Indonesia, Depok. Seven plots of 25 x 25 m2 were made at the urban forest, while nine of 50 m line transect were made at the main road. Five trees of each plots and line transect were sampled. The samples were taken from trees with DBH (Diameter at Breast Height) minimum 20 cm then the grid 10 cm x 10 cm were attached at northern, southern, eastern, and western site of the trunk. The grid was divided into 100 square, then attached on trees in different height (0 cm - 100 cm and 100 cm - 200 cm) from the land surface. The result obtained three family of lichens were found in urban forest, they are Leprariaceae, Sarrameanaceae and Physciaceae. Five family were found at the main road, they were Sarrameanaceae, Parmeliaceae, Leprariaceae, Graphidaceae and Physciaceae. The similarity of lichens family between the urban forest and main road based on Sorenson similarity were high 75%. Family Leprariaceae was the dominant family at the urban forest, while Sarrameanaceae was dominant family at the main road. The diversity of lichen at both sites were categorized medium based on Shannon Wiener index (H? 1--3), however there was not significantly different between those place. Family Leprariaceae was the highest frequency of present on daruak (Microcos tomentosa) host tree, that was 7,5%. Based association test (x2) between the texture of tree bark with lichen, shows that positive association between the texture of tree bark with lichen,the presence of Sarrameanaceae, Leprariaceae, Graphidaceae and Physciaceae family is influenced by bark slightly rough.

The dried powder of thallus lichen Ramalina Javanica Nyl_ which collected from the National Botanical Garden, Cibodas, West Java, first continuously extracted with n-heksane by using sohxlet apparatus. The raw extract from the first extraction was then separated over coloumn chromatography by using mixture of n-heksane : chloroform = 1: 1 (vlv) as eluent. From this separation can be isolated 90 mg pure orange crystal with melting point = 203°C (Compound A). The dried residu from the first extraction, was then by same way, continuously extracted with acetone. The resulted extract was then separated over preparative thin layer chromatography (mixture of n-heksane : ethyl acetate = 3 : 2 as mobile phase). From this separation can be yielded 27 mg yellow powder with melting point = 253°C (Compound B). Based on the physical properties (melting point and optical rotation), spectroscophical and comperative data can be elucidated the structure both isolated compounds. Compound A was identified as (C16H12O5), meanwhile compound B was proposed as new compound at the anthraquinone's class of the lichen constituent types. Its base skeleton likes parietin, but its side chain is longer than side chain of parietin, with one assyrnetric center at the C-1'. Therefore it is proposed that compound B as R- (+) -1,8-dihidroxy -3- (1' -hidroxy -3' -butanoyl) -6-methoxy anthraquinone (C 19H16 O7). The result of antibacterial activity pretest using concentration minimum inhibition and gel diffuse method against Staphylococcus aureus and Escherichia coli showed that raw extract from n-heksane and acetone fraction has low activity compared with amphicylin antibiotic (given negative result).
